A struggling journalist finds himself spending a memorable night in Los Angeles with Hervé Villechaize, the actor best known for his role as Tattoo on Fantasy Island. As their unlikely friendship develops, the evening leads to unexpected and life-altering consequences for both men, revealing a complex and fascinating portrait of a unique individual.

My Dinner with Hervé Characters Explained: Who Is Who

The main characters of My Dinner with Hervé (2018), heroes and villains: what drives them, how they change over the course of the story and what each of them reveals about the film's bigger ideas.

  • Danny Tate (Jamie Dornan)

    A journalist and recovering alcoholic sent to Los Angeles for an interview that doubles as a test of his sobriety. Throughout the night, he wrestles with temptation, career ambitions, and the fear of failing both professionally and personally. His evolving relationship with Villechaize exposes his own vulnerabilities and resolve.

  • Hervé Villechaize (Peter Dinklage)

    A controversial yet talented actor whose rise to fame on screen and television is marked by personal and professional turmoil. The interview delves into his childhood, his dramatic career, and the pressures that culminate in controlling behavior, late-night parties, and a tragic end.

Where and When Does My Dinner with Hervé Take Place?

The setting of My Dinner with Hervé (2018): the year and time period, the places and locations, and how they shape the characters, the mood and the tension of the story.

Time period

Late 1970s – early 1980s

The action unfolds during a period when television fame and blockbuster cinema defined careers, placing Villechaize’s rise within the late 1970s to early 1980s Hollywood landscape. References to The Man with the Golden Gun (1974) and the early Fantasy Island era anchor his career in this era of showbiz. This timeframe highlights the era’s blend of glamour, volatility, and the pressures of maintaining celebrity status.

Location

Los Angeles, California

Los Angeles serves as the backdrop for late-night interviews and the collision of showbusiness egos. The city is depicted as a high-glamour, high-pressure environment where media, talent agencies, and clubs shape the careers and lives of celebrities. From a limo ride through the city to a late-night stop at Pink's Hot Dogs and visits to Rothstein's office, LA embodies the glamour and fragility of fame that drives the story.

My Dinner with Hervé Meaning: Themes & Message Explained

What is My Dinner with Hervé (2018) really about? The emotional, social and philosophical themes the film keeps returning to, its symbolism and the message beneath the surface.

  • Identity

    Villechaize’s identity is inseparable from his public role as a performer and the private pain of being different in a rigid Hollywood system. The interview peels back childhood experiences, familial dynamics, and the demands of stardom that shaped his sense of self. The story probes how fame can define a person as much as it can distort them, leaving resilience and vulnerability in tension.

  • Addiction

    Tate uses his sobriety as a shield against relapse, and Villechaize’s life of parties tests that resolve. The late-night odyssey reveals how alcohol and risky behavior echo through careers and relationships, threatening progress and sobriety. The dynamic between the two men exposes how addiction can derail careers and strain personal bonds.

  • Legacy

    The film culminates in Villechaize’s suicide after Tate leaves, forcing a confrontation with what endures beyond a famous life. Tate’s choice to resign and write a book instead of chasing sensational headlines underscores questions about memory, storytelling, and the true cost of celebrity. The narrative suggests that legacy is built as much in restraint and candor as in performance.
